Key Responsibilities:

To perform corrective and preventive maintenance on the collection system, performing a variety of skilled and unskilled manual duties in the maintenance and care of the collection system including repair and other modifications to regulators, outfalls and manhole structures that may be required to insure proper operation; cleaning and inspecting all sewer lines, interpreting and documenting the results of inspections; and to perform other related duties as assigned.

Duties (not limited to):

  • Provide excellent customer service to all individuals by demonstrating a willingness to be attentive, understanding, and responsive, fair, courteous and respectful, and to actively participate in maintaining a positive customer service environment.
  • Adheres to industry and Utility safety standards, policies, practices, and procedures. Provides services in accordance with all applicable regulatory requirements.
  • Assists in the installation, maintenance, replacement, and repair of water mains, water service connections, fire hydrants, valves, and related appurtenances. Notifies customers of water service interruptions in accordance with applicable policies and procedures.
  • Inspect, diagnose, and locate difficulties in a variety of utility collection systems including disassembling and repairing pumps, valves, analyzers, feeders, gauges, and other related equipment.
  • Participate in the installation of utility collection systems.
  • Install pumps for use in lift stations; maintain and repair lift stations as necessary.
  • Perform routine tests; log results and maintain accurate records.
  • Lubricate parts and equipment; replace packing and bearings in pumps and motors; change motor oil.
  • Perform preventive maintenance functions on utility system equipment; identify equipment maintenance needs.
  • Take and compile reading data on lift stations; log and record data.
  • Interpret drawings, blueprints, schematics and diagrams for a variety of utility systems.
  • Perform general utility maintenance activities, routine utility collection system repair, cleaning, and painting activities.
  • Maintain records on work, time, and material records.
  • Operation of Back-hoe, Dump Truck, hydro-vacuum truck, pumps, motors, sewer cleaning equipment and closed circuit pipeline inspection vehicle.
  • Use of leak detection and locating devices, surveying, cleaning and repairing sewer mains.
  • Respond to emergencies; participates in the on-call rotation
  • Perform related duties and responsibilities as required.

Qualifications:

  • One year experience in the operations and maintenance of wastewater treatment plants and or Collection System.
  • This position requires you to have a valid AZ drivers license and to be able to drive a company vehicle without any restrictions.
  • Must have satisfactory outcome of physical exams, drug testing, criminal record checks, consumer credit report, motor vehicle, and employment records prior to starting employment.
  • Possession of, or ability to obtain, a tanker endorsement within six months of appointment
  • Must possess ADEQ Grade 1 Wastewater Collections Operator Certification or ability to obtain, a within six months of appointment.

Environmental Conditions: Most duties are performed under periodically unpleasant working conditions, working outdoors, sometimes in adverse weather, exposed to water, mud, dirt and grease; some positions may require more frequent exposure to disagreeable conditions including fumes, chemicals, infectious waste, equipment noise and vibration, heat, cold, and dampness. Incumbents are required to take stand-by duties that include being on call after hours and responding to emergency problems at any hour as needed.
